SAN J O A Q I I I N Environmental Health Department <br /> COUNTY— Y AMENDED <br /> 3/6/2019 <br /> Small Quantity Hazardous Waste Generator Inspection Report <br /> Facility Name: Facility Address: Date: <br /> Fernandez Auto Body&Paint 2226 N Wilson Way, Stockton February 28, 2020 <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> (CLASS I,CLASS II,or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> Item# Remarks <br /> 105 CCR 66262.34(d)(2)No emergency coordinator. <br /> OBSERVATION: A complete modified contingency plan with an assigned emergency coordinator was not posted at <br /> the facility. <br /> REGULATION GUIDANCE: The emergency coordinator or his designee must respond to any emergencies that <br /> arise. The business operator must post the following information next to telephones or in areas directly involved in <br /> the generation and accumulation of hazardous waste: the name and emergency telephone number of the <br /> emergency coordinator, the location of fire extinguishers and spill control material, and the telephone number of the <br /> fire department unless the facility has a direct alarm. <br /> CORRECTIVE ACTION: The violation was corrected during the inspection Arturo Fernandez.An emergency <br /> coordinator and modified contingency plan was posted during the inspection. No further action is required to <br /> correct this violation. <br /> This is a repeat violation, Class ll. <br /> 106 CCR 66262.34(d)(2) Failed to train employees on waste handling and emergency procedures. <br /> OBSERVATION: At the time of inspection, it could not be demonstrated (not necessarily documented)that <br /> employees who handle hazardous waste were properly trained. Sergio Fernandez indicated he has not been trained <br /> in proper waste handling and emergency procedures. <br /> REGULATION GUIDANCE: The business owner must ensure that all employees are thoroughly familiar with proper <br /> waste handling and emergency procedures, relevant to their responsibilities during normal facility operations and <br /> emergencies. <br /> CORRECTIVE ACTION: Immediately train the employees. Provide proof of training within 30 days to the San <br /> Joaquin County Environmental Health Department(EHD)for employees whose responsibilities include hazardous <br /> waste. <br /> This is a repeat violation, Class II. <br /> FA0015565 PR0523685 SCO01 02/28/2020 <br /> EHD 22-01 Rev.9/20/2019 Page 5 of 7 Small Quantity Hazardous Waste Generator OIR <br /> 1868 E.
